Our Mission

Promoting well-being in our community by restyling fresh flowers to sow seeds of joy, hope and encouragement.

​

By collecting flowers that would normally be thrown away while they are still fresh,  we rearrange them into new bouquets that are then delivered to people who would benefit from a moment of kindness and beauty. Such kindness encourages healing and hope by letting them know they are valued and contributes to an improved quality of life. And a community becomes stronger when its individual members begin to heal and make connections with others.

Our Story

Florapy was founded on the merging of two separate careers. During her days as an RN, Elise worked in several different departments including dialysis, outpatient services, surgery and several hospital floors. While the environments were different, one thing was consistent: those patients with bedside flowers were more likely to heal quicker and have a more positive state of mind. So when Elise retired from nursing, she knew she wanted to be a part of spreading joy using flowers. She was accepted as an ambassador for The Growing Kindness Project and witnessed firsthand the smiles on the faces of those receiving a bouquet for no reason other than spreading kindness. Through these connections with community members a dream was born, and with the input from several like-minded groups, Florapy Inc. was created. As a local community-based nonprofit, we are able to reach a larger population (and have a greater effect on our community) as we fulfill our passion to promote well-being and joy for those in need of encouragement using fresh repurposed flowers.
